public inbox for gcc-prs@sourceware.org
help / color / mirror / Atom feed
From: jbach1@caramail.com
To: gcc-gnats@gcc.gnu.org
Subject: preprocessor/5520: There's a warning I miss with "if{} else{}" statement
Date: Mon, 28 Jan 2002 15:46:00 -0000	[thread overview]
Message-ID: <20020128234120.3185.qmail@sources.redhat.com> (raw)


>Number:         5520
>Category:       preprocessor
>Synopsis:       There's a warning I miss with "if{} else{}" statement
>Confidential:   no
>Severity:       non-critical
>Priority:       low
>Responsible:    unassigned
>State:          open
>Class:          change-request
>Submitter-Id:   net
>Arrival-Date:   Mon Jan 28 15:46:01 PST 2002
>Closed-Date:
>Last-Modified:
>Originator:     Pierre Chatelier
>Release:        gcc 3.0.3
>Organization:
>Environment:
DOS (DJGPP)
>Description:
I think a warning shoul be raised when someone writes
if (condition);
{
}

instead of
if (condition)
{
}

(===== Watch at the ";" ====)

Actually, it can only be a mistake, and that's a pity it's not detected. It drives to severe bugs.

>How-To-Repeat:
int x=1;
if (x == 0);
{
   cout << "x equals zero" << endl;
}
>Fix:
int x=1;
if (x == 0)
{
   cout << "x equals zero" << endl;
}
>Release-Note:
>Audit-Trail:
>Unformatted:


             reply	other threads:[~2002-01-28 23:46 UTC|newest]

Thread overview: 2+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2002-01-28 15:46 jbach1 [this message]
2002-01-28 18:16 Carlo Wood

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20020128234120.3185.qmail@sources.redhat.com \
    --to=jbach1@caramail.com \
    --cc=gcc-gnats@gcc.gnu.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).